2.1 Tools and Materials Needed

To install the Honeywell T4 Pro Thermostat, you’ll need specific tools and materials. These include the thermostat unit, UWP mounting system, J-box adapter, decorative cover plate, screws, anchors, and 2 AA batteries. Additional tools like a screwdriver, wire strippers, and voltage tester may be required. Ensure all components are included in the package before starting. 3.2 Wiring the T4 Pro Thermostat

Connect the wires to the corresponding terminals on the T4 Pro Thermostat. For a 1H/1C system, attach Y to the compressor, W to heating, and G to the fan. Ensure the C-wire is connected if required for power. Use the THP9045A wire saver module if additional wiring is needed. Always turn off power before starting the wiring process.

3.3 Connecting the Wires to the Correct Terminals

Ensure each wire is securely connected to the correct terminal on the T4 Pro Thermostat. Match the wires according to their functions (e.g., Y for cooling, W for heating, G for fan). Use the THP9045A wire saver module if a fifth wire is needed for the common connection. Verify all connections are tight and properly seated before proceeding.

6.1 No Power to the Thermostat

If the Honeywell T4 Pro thermostat has no power, ensure the C-wire is connected if required. Check the circuit breaker or fuse box for tripped switches or blown fuses. Verify all wires are securely connected and not loose. If using battery power, replace the batteries with fresh ones. Consult the manual for specific troubleshooting steps or contact Honeywell support for assistance.

6.2 Display Not Turning On

If the Honeywell T4 Pro display isn’t turning on, check the power source and ensure all wires are connected correctly, especially the C-wire if required. Verify the circuit breaker isn’t tripped. If using batteries, try replacing them. Reset the thermostat by removing batteries for a few seconds. If issues persist, contact Honeywell customer support for further assistance.

6.3 Incorrect Temperature Readings

If the Honeywell T4 Pro displays incorrect temperatures, check for sensor obstructions or dirt. Ensure the thermostat is mounted in a location reflecting average room temperature, away from direct sunlight or drafts. Verify the thermostat’s calibration settings or reset it to factory defaults. If issues persist, consult the manual for recalibration steps or consider replacing the sensor or thermostat.

8.1 Electrical Ratings and Compatibility

The Honeywell T4 Pro Thermostat operates at 20-30 VAC, 1Hz-60Hz, and requires a C-wire for power in most systems. It is compatible with 1H/1C, 2H/1C, and heat pump systems. The thermostat supports multi-stage heating and cooling, ensuring flexibility for various HVAC setups. It meets safety standards and includes a 5-year limited warranty for reliable performance and compatibility with standard home electrical systems.

8.2 Dimensions and Weight

The Honeywell T4 Pro Thermostat measures 4-49/64 in x 4-49/64 in x 11/32 in (121 mm x 121 mm x 9 mm) and weighs approximately 6.4 ounces.
